Oaxaca will not be forgotten!
Submitted by j on Sat, 12/30/2006 - 5:07amHaving left Oaxaca I am conscious of many people´s stories and accounts of violant repression by the pfp sactioned by the state.
I was in Oaxaca at a curious time because many people from APPO are in hiding.
Torture is the most common story that was shared.
Children being shot in the feet to interrogate APPO family members, this reflects the unexcusable tactics the pfp is taking.
The human rights violations continue everyday.
APPO continues to organize.
On the day we left, APPO had a meeting.
There will be plantons outside the jails where 140 political prisoners are being held. Planned for January...
Zocalo
Submitted by j on Sun, 12/24/2006 - 2:58pmevery entrance to the zocalo in oaxaca city is barricaded by the police
equipped in riot gear.
colonial walls and arches are painted in a patch work to cover all the
graffiti from the APPO occupation.
i can almost hear their words for justice echoing but it is not true all
that echos is an orchestra playing european christmas music.
thousands of pointsetias are planted in the ground for capitol comfort.
it reminds me of the blood that shed on this ground.
90 died to assure THIS `order´.
all i see are wealthy people at bourgie cafes.
buses and trucks full of police drive through the streets.
